Better yet..buy a window breaker and keep it on your key chain. Snap the window open and allow water to fill car then swim out. It will not work on some car models due to windows are LAMINATED.

Moat vehicles go down motor first so the backseat is where many end up trying to get away from the water. Break back window if thats where you end up at also. Find out if your car has laminated windows.
Lakes and rivers are have underwater caskets and no one knows they are there..UNTIL...teams like AWP came along.....and has made it well known now. If you have a missing loved one that their car is also gone too..most likely they are underwater..waiting to be found.
